I and my friends have a Minecraft server and we want to be able to switch between vanilla and modded. We would like to have multiple worlds, one with mods and one without, without having to buy multiple servers. When you would join the server you could choose between the two worlds, like in hypixel when you choose a minigame.

Yes it is!
It's complicated but it is possible and then there will be some problems.
1. no Bungee but the fork Waterfall.
2.Lobby must be vanilla .1.12.2 where you will have to edit the .jar so that the forge client won't get kicked, reed FatExplodingPig commented on Jul 4, 2017. Viaversion must be on too!
3. ftb/forge can go on any vanilla but only on one specific ftb version or forge...
4. You will need sponge...this makes it possible to use proxy and plugins on forge... and this wil have some impact on your forge mods. some off them won't work.
I had this setup but now that i dont have my super server i don't have the setup. ;)
You won't have to by multiple servers wit proxy you can have many servers on one serve...proxy.
But it depends on how much memory/ram and cpu power you have...must at least have 5Gb for one FTB server.

1 word: plugins. Plugins aren't in as much detail as mods atm, but if you can find someone who's good at java and is willing, you could easily set up individual worlds. You can quite easily restrict plugins to a world.
The only problem with this is finding someone willing to create a set of plugins, or one plugin, that is essentially the mods you want.
So you may end up paying about the same. Not much else is possible tho
